How to Measure Hub Spacing for a Perfect Match

Precision is everything when dealing with thru-axles. Before purchasing, use a set of digital calipers to measure the existing hub width from the outside of the end caps, rather than relying on guesswork or manufacturer labels that may have changed over the years.

Confirm the frame’s dropout width—common standards include 142mm, 148mm (Boost), and 157mm (Super Boost)—to ensure the spacer bridge aligns correctly. A measurement error of even a millimeter can result in poor shifting performance or, more critically, improper seating of the axle.

When in doubt, consult the technical manual for the specific hub model. If the documentation is missing, measuring the distance between the inside faces of the frame dropouts provides the definitive baseline for a perfect, friction-free fit.

Trailside Repair Tips for Swapping Axle Parts

When performing a repair on the side of the trail, cleanliness is the biggest challenge. Attempt to lay out all small parts on a clean piece of fabric or a folded map to prevent dirt and grit from migrating into the hub bearings.

Always use a clean rag to wipe down the axle and spacer surfaces before reassembly. If a spacer falls into the dirt, inspect it closely for debris or embedded sand before sliding it back into the hub, as these particles can act like sandpaper on aluminum surfaces.

  • Secure the Dropout: Ensure the frame is stable so the wheel doesn’t fall and damage the derailleur hanger during the swap.
  • Verify Alignment: After tightening, spin the wheel to ensure the rotor isn’t rubbing the brake pads.
  • Check Torque: Once home, always re-torque the axle to the manufacturer’s recommended specifications.

Cleaning and Greasing Hardware to Prevent Rust

Regular maintenance is the most effective way to extend the life of axle spacers. At the end of every major tour or season, remove the axle, pull the spacers, and clean them with a mild degreaser to remove old, contaminated lubricant.

Applying a high-quality, water-resistant bicycle grease is essential for preventing galvanic corrosion, which occurs when two different metals are in contact. A light, consistent film of grease acts as a barrier against moisture, ensuring that the spacers don’t fuse to the bearings or the axle over time.

For riders traversing coastal or wet climates, a heavier-duty marine grease can provide extra protection against salt and moisture. This simple, five-minute task prevents hardware seizure, ensuring that parts remain easy to remove and replace when the need arises.
